    Turkish Feta Salad
    Emily J.

    Zizi's is a hidden gem. The food is fresh and flavorful. Upon being seated they'll bring you carrot dip and homemade bread. I'm not a huge fan of carrots but I could eat this by the spoonful. Their pides are a cross between a calzone and a quesadilla. I highly recommend the tomato, cheese, and spinach pide. Every meat dish I've had here is good, but the beef kabob is truly special. It's a huge portion of high quality meat that almost rivals a steakhouse. You will not be disappointed!

    Doner Sandwich
    Lynn K.

    In a word... outstanding! We were seated right away on an early Saturday evening for dinner the server was so welcoming and friendly. They bring out fantastic homemade bread with a shredded carrot spread. Just so good and fresh. We had the Döner and the Chicken Döner. The sandwiches were huge and loaded with meats and vegetables. The sauce was a great accompaniment and the fries were crispy and hot. We shared the Kazandibi for dessert and it was a lovely way to end the meal. Zizi even stopped by to say hello! Please go here. You will love it!

    Döner 97

    Döner 97

    4.6(44 reviews)
    0.8 miLincoln Park

    Knock me over with a feather! What I thought of myself as a…read moreworldly guy, who has eaten just about everything, had my first, ever "Döner" sandwich ever! What's a "Döner" you ask? It's an incredibly popular Turkish sandwich, loved and adored in the city of Berlin, Germany of all places. Our son, visiting us here in Chicago (from New York) was taunting the virtues of this rather large and tasty sandwich and of course, the city of Chicago has a restaurant making this; just right up the street. Döner 97 on Clark Street adjacent to Lincoln Park is serving up this delicious, sloppy (in a good way) sandwich with all of the fixings. I had their Combination Döner Sandwich a combination of both beef / lamb and chicken kebab sandwich with tender, seasoned meat, fresh veggies, and flavorful sauces in warm flatbread. I really liked it. We also bought a Chicken Döner Sandwich with delicious chicken döner kebab sandwich: tender, seasoned chicken, fresh veggies, and flavorful sauces in warm flatbread. Also very good. These Döner sandwiches are huge like a massive Mexican burrito, messy like a sloppy Joe sandwich, but fun like French Fondue. Döner 97 was a first for me and I was pleasantly surprised!
